Product Description:
This chemical is primarily utilized in organic synthesis, particularly in Suzuki-Miyaura cross-coupling reactions. It serves as a key intermediate for constructing complex organic molecules, especially in the pharmaceutical and agrochemical industries. The tetrahydropyranyl (THP) protecting group in its structure allows for selective deprotection, enabling controlled reactions in multi-step synthesis processes. It is also employed in the development of boron-containing compounds, which are increasingly important in drug discovery and material science. Additionally, its boronic acid moiety makes it valuable in the preparation of sensors and catalysts, particularly in asymmetric synthesis and molecular recognition applications.
